Output c2eab52442889a23f340966327ed06d4199faaf38ff561e13794c6981b52a592:0

value
3705373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f96a42a54367e312372f72c711115ab3e8c1c2 OP_EQUAL
address
34LDdaWSYZKqscrRtSGJuouqPptR6DsA5J
transaction
c2eab52442889a23f340966327ed06d4199faaf38ff561e13794c6981b52a592
confirmations
268294
spent
true